What is Telemedicine Software?
Telemedicine software is a specialized technology solution designed to facilitate remote healthcare services by enabling healthcare professionals to interact with patients through digital means such as video calls, audio calls, or secure messaging.
This software empowers patients to access medical consultations, advice, and treatment from their homes or other remote locations, promoting convenience, accessibility, and the efficient delivery of healthcare services.
Key functionalities often include –
- Video Conferencing
- Secure Communication
- Integration with Electronic Health Records
- Appointment Scheduling
All these are aimed at enhancing the quality and accessibility of healthcare while ensuring the privacy and security of patient information.
Telemedicine Market Insights
In 2021, the global telemedicine market held a valuation of $72.7 billion, with projections indicating a substantial growth to $168.4 billion by 2026. This surge can be attributed to the rise in virtual healthcare delivery as a direct response to social distancing measures adopted in numerous nations.
Telemedicine has proven instrumental in enabling healthcare providers to efficiently communicate with patients and provide enhanced healthcare solutions for their diverse health needs.

Discovering Telehealth’s Solutions and Opportunities
In the realm of telehealth, three key solutions stand out:
Virtual Consultations
Patients can seamlessly arrange remote appointments, connecting digitally with their healthcare providers to discuss their symptoms and obtain a diagnosis.
Leveraging audiovisual technology, these virtual meetings can be conducted through mobile devices, desktops, or web applications, offering a convenient alternative to lengthy waiting times and the need for in-person visits.
Data Storage and Transfer
This feature enables the recording, secure storage, and transmission of patient’s medical records to various healthcare professionals at different locations.
It facilitates the development of treatment plans without face-to-face consultations and proves particularly valuable in assessing visible symptoms, like bruises, via photographic documentation.
Remote Patient Monitoring (RPM):
RPM, or remote patient monitoring, utilizes cloud computing technology to collect and transmit patient-generated data to healthcare providers. Doing so enables the early identification of potential symptoms and facilitates remote medical assistance for patients, ultimately enhancing access to healthcare services.
This innovative solution helps to bridge the gap between patients and healthcare professionals, providing a more efficient and effective means of delivering medical care.
With RPM, patients can receive timely medical attention, regardless of physical location, improving health outcomes and overall quality of life.
Telemedicine Software Monetization
Securing the financial sustainability of your telehealth platform is a critical endeavor. One prevalent approach to generating revenue involves implementing patient fees for virtual visits, with rates contingent upon the visit’s duration and the physician’s expertise.
As an illustrative example, Doctor on Demand utilizes a transaction fee structure of 25%.
The potential exists to institute monthly user fees for healthcare facilities, often with specialized rates, reminiscent of Doctor on Demand’s model. Beyond these conventional methods, an array of alternative monetization strategies presents themselves.
These include introducing annual membership fees, instituting recurring monthly charges for patients and healthcare providers, exploring international franchising opportunities, or even embracing a per-minute billing system for patient-doctor consultations.
Exploring the Latest Telemedicine Trends

The world of telehealth software development can tap into the latest technological trends, harnessing the power of Artificial Intelligence (AI), the Internet of Things (IoT), Augmented Reality (AR), and other innovations. These tech advancements hold immense potential for revolutionizing healthcare delivery.
Let’s explore some of the high-demand solutions in greater detail:
AI-Driven Chatbots in Healthcare
AI-driven chatbots stand ready to assist patients swiftly, guiding them through symptom assessment and seamlessly transmitting this vital information to their healthcare providers for tailored treatment plans.
Moreover, these digital assistants are adept at addressing physician availability and expertise inquiries.
Adopting AI-based applications within healthcare institutions can yield substantial cost savings, potentially reaching up to $150 billion annually, as indicated by a report from Accenture.
IoT Sensors for Health Monitoring
IoT sensors can establish connections with mobile devices and wearable gadgets, enabling continuous health monitoring, early illness detection, and reinforcement of medication adherence.
Patients can effortlessly monitor essential health parameters such as body temperature, blood pressure, and heart rate, transmitting this invaluable data to their therapists for comprehensive analysis.
Augmented Reality (AR) in Healthcare Data Visualization
AR technology introduces a transformative dimension to healthcare data visualization, offering multidimensional views that aid in tasks like disease detection through advanced image recognition.
This innovative approach empowers medical professionals to make precise real-time diagnoses, enhancing the overall quality of patient care.
Exploring the Functionality and Costs of Telemedicine Software

The overarching goal of developing telemedicine software is to establish a user-friendly platform that facilitates seamless communication and access to medical services for healthcare providers and patients.
Telehealth software solutions typically fall into four distinct categories:
Immediate Care Provision
The realm of emergency medical care stands as a prominent beneficiary of digitalization.
As per a July 2021 analysis by McKinsey, roughly 20% of the emergency healthcare services rendered in traditional healthcare settings could be administered online.
Crafting a bespoke telemedicine application for this purpose necessitates the inclusion of essential features such as video and audio support, appointment scheduling, Google Calendar integration, document management, and seamless integration with Electronic Health Records (EHR) systems.
Scheduled Care
This category caters to post-in-person visit follow-up appointments, wherein healthcare providers continue treatment as per the established care plan.
Patients can engage with their physicians through text or voice messaging for queries related to their ongoing treatment, including medication schedules and result monitoring.
Mental Health Assistance
With a rising number of individuals grappling with physical and mental stress, software tailored for mental health support is gaining considerable traction.
Such software enables users to access mental health services from the comfort of their surroundings, fostering a sense of safety and security.
Self-Care Technology
Although numerous self-care applications exist, only a select few provide professional guidance to patients. This specialized software empowers users to monitor their health parameters, such as blood pressure, heart rate, oxygen levels, or medication reminders, and enables them to track their adherence.
These platforms have exhibited efficacy in managing chronic health conditions such as asthma or heart failure, albeit necessitating Internet of Things (IoT) devices.

Cost of Developing a Simple Telemedicine Application
For a basic telehealth solution, the implementation cost typically falls between $15,000 to $150,000.
Various factors influence this range, including the size of your development team, the integration requirements, the presence of branch locations, and the desired features. This cost will encompass:
- Development of applications for iOS, Android, or web platforms.
- Fundamental functionalities include appointment management, text-based chats, video calls, and user profiles.
- Basic search capabilities.
Hidden Expenses of Telemedicine Startup Costs

Aside from the initial expenses associated with your software system, there are several additional costs to consider when implementing telemedicine services:
Integration of Medical Devices and Features
When setting up telemedicine services, you’ll likely need to integrate various medical devices or additional features using APIs. These could include digital telescopes, examination cameras, or ENT scopes.
Each integration can cost between $5,000 and $10,000.
Telehealth Platform Licensing
Acquiring a telehealth platform license may be necessary.
Licenses can vary in cost, with software-based options typically around $1,500 per patient site and hardware-based video conferencing licenses reaching approximately $10,000 per patient site.
Costs may increase with more remote provider sites, but you can also explore building a scalable platform tailored to your needs.
Communication Platform and Video Conferencing
Depending on your project’s scope, developing a communication platform with video conferencing capabilities can cost between $1,000 and $1,500 per patient site for software-based solutions and between $7,000 and $10,000 per site for hardware-based systems.
Costs will rise with each additional remote provider, and compatibility with existing systems should be considered.
Telemedicine Equipment Costs
You may need hardware such as cases, carts, or wall mounts to support telemedicine software.
Look for modular packaging that offers easy configuration, and consider all-in-one systems, which start at $20,000 but can go up to $30,000.
Telemedicine Support on Mobile Devices
The cost of developing mobile health apps for telemedicine varies widely, from a few hundred dollars per month for a simple app with a small user base to potentially $10,000 for a complex app serving a hospital or clinical network.
Employee Training
Plan for approximately two to three weeks of remote patient monitoring software employee training.
Training programs can range from $200 to $2,000 per location, depending on factors like solution complexity, the number of users, additional installations, and technical training for IT staff.
Legal Fees
Consult your state’s medical board or an attorney to understand telemedicine compliance laws in your area. The American Telemedicine Association’s website can also provide guidance.
Legal fees for compliance assessment and guidance may be required when implementing telehealth.
Telemedicine Regulatory Compliance
When developing a telemedicine application, ensure it complies with regulatory standards such as HL7 and HIPAA. HL7 defines how electronic healthcare data is packaged and transported, while HIPAA mandates the protection of individuals’ medical records and PHI.
Most telehealth video conferencing platforms adhere to HIPAA standards.
Following the outbreak of the pandemic, the Health Insurance Portability and Accountability Act (HIPAA) has transformed into an obligatory benchmark for video conferencing.
This federal law requires companies to protect individuals’ medical records and other confidential health information (PHI). Most telehealth video conferencing platforms adhere to this requirement.
How Much Does Telemedicine App Development Cost?
The cost of implementing telemedicine varies based on factors such as the desired solution, the extent of required features, team composition, and project deadlines. If you aim to incorporate additional functionalities or develop a more intricate application, be prepared for a higher expenditure.
The cost of telemedicine software can surpass $300,000 for a complex and feature-rich solution, whereas a more fundamental solution may be attainable for $50,000.
Ultimately, the total cost depends on your specific requirements, scale, and capabilities.
It’s important to note that this price encompasses the development of a patient app, a doctor app, and an administration panel for a single platform (either iOS or Android) at an average rate of $50 per hour, the prevailing development rate in Ukraine.
The development timeline typically ranges from three to six months.
In most cases, companies require various types of applications, which can be categorized into several packages:
- Web Application
- Mobile Application
- Doctor’s & Patient’s App
- Patient’s App Only
- Doctor’s Web App & Patient’s Web and Mobile Apps
The following table provides the average development hours and associated costs for a combination of Doctor’s and Patient’s apps:
Feature | Average Hours for Web or Mobile Apps | Cost |
Registration | 40 | $1,600 |
Video Calls | 215 | $8,600 |
Text Chats | 308 | $12,350 |
Calendar | 149 | $6,000 |
EHR Integration | 192 | $7,700 |
Prescriptions | 71 | $2,900 |
Payments | 115 | $4,600 |
Data Exchange | 137 | $5,500 |
Ratings | 40 | $1,600 |
Audio Calls | 220 | $8,800 |
Mental Health App Integration | 420 | $16,800 |
Final Cost & Time Spent | 1,907 | $76,450 |
